Single radio UHPLC analysis for the quality control of technetium-99m radiolabelled radiopharmaceuticals

Description

Highlights: • Technetium-99m is frequently used to prepare radiopharmaceuticals (RP). • The radiochemical purity (RCP) is evaluated by thin layer chromatography (TLC). • Ultra-high performance liquid chromatography (UHPLC) increases the sensitivity. • A single UHPLC method allows the RCP determination of 4 different 99mTc-RP. • The UHPLC method is robust, reproducible, automated and safer than the TLC method. The radiochemical purity (RCP) determination of radiopharmaceuticals is routinely done with radio-thin layer chromatography (r-TLC). These methods are usually transposed and adjusted from the summary product characteristics without any analytical validation. The r-TLC method is simple but manually-performed steps could lead to RCP misinterpretation. To increase the sensitivity, radio ultra-high performance liquid chromatography (r-UHPLC) can be used. In this study, an r-UHPLC method had been validated and compared to the r-TLC method. Hydrolyzed-reduced technetium had also been studied.
